- This Dewulf Potato4CE [Force] is the successor to the recently unveiled Dewulf Enduro, this unique and rare harvester (one of only three units) is build in 2004 and is still lifting yearly the potatoes at arable farm Lakwijk Agro in the south west of the Netherlands. Harvesting in this video takes place in very wet conditions and on heavy sea clay, that is why the utmost is asked about the cleaning capacity of the harvester.

That's an impressive piece of equipment. Why were there only 3 ever made? And how did this guy get one? And is it still supported/repairable?
Very limited market for very expensive equipment. So, presumably, they only make a handful every year.
"Is it still supported/repairable?" It appears to be made from commonly available agricultural/industrial component parts... engine, transmission(s), axles, and etc.
The biggest part of the machine is the frame. That would have been custom-built, but should be (relatively) easy to repair, or modify, as needed.
As this is two years later im still gonna respond this machine is the first self propelled 4 row potato harvester made as why theres onlty three made would be doubts and problems that came out the machine wasnt performing to what they wanted, many of the parts from the pull type 2 row variations would be used making it quite easy to get parts for, yes support is still available from dealers and this guy probably bought one new when they brought the idea or first lineup or second hand
They do consistently make 4 row self propelled harvesters today and are very popular
I presume there is a certain amount of soil stuck to the potatoes? Is this replaced in some way either with manure or similar? Over the years it would mean loosing a lot of soil from the field otherwise?? (I know nothing about farming BTW)
Not loosing as much as u think because the machine throws back the soil but still there is a bit stuck yes and no they dont replace it
At the end of the day they usually load up dirt that they collect at the farm, and dump it back in the field. Or by spreading manure/compost a little gets added back.
you would never keep potatoes on the same field over consecutive years anyway as it increases risk of eel worm (i think) or some disease that lives in the soil for years.
@@archie_-zv8xc who said that though?
Think your talking about ‘potato fatigue’
@@gijsvermuntagrifotografie I work for a potato grower. Fairly new to it all but I’m pretty sure I’m correct. Eel worm lives in the soil for upto 6 years and is susceptible to it after 2 years of growing them on one field. I’m talking about the UK so may be different elsewhere. The amount of erosion and nutrient depletion over consecutive years of potatoes wouldn’t do the field much good either!
